Code P1664 Audi Description
The P1664 code in Audi vehicles specifically refers to an issue with the Injector Activation Current Circuit. In modern fuel-injected engines, injectors are responsible for spraying fuel into the combustion chamber at precise intervals to ensure optimal fuel efficiency and engine performance. The Injector Activation Current Circuit is a critical component of this process, as it controls the electrical signals that activate the injectors.
Common Causes of P1664 Audi
- Wiring issues
- Faulty injector
- Malfunctioning Engine Control Module (ECM)
- Fuel system problem
Symptoms of P1664 Audi
- Misfires
- Rough idling
- Hesitation during acceleration
- Decreased fuel efficiency
- Illumination of the Check Engine Light
How to Fix P1664 Audi
- Begin by conducting a thorough inspection of the wiring harness connected to the injectors to check for any signs of damage or corrosion. Repair or replace any damaged wiring.
- Test the injectors using a multimeter to ensure they are receiving the proper voltage and are functioning correctly. Replace any faulty injectors.
- Check the Engine Control Module (ECM) for any error codes or malfunctions. Reset or replace the ECM as needed.
- Inspect the fuel system for any clogs or leaks that may be affecting the injector activation process. Clean or repair the fuel system components as necessary.
Cost to Fix P1664 Audi
The typical repair costs for addressing a P1664 code in an Audi vehicle can vary depending on the specific cause of the issue and the extent of the repairs needed. In general, the cost of parts for this repair can range from $200 to $600, while labor costs can range from $150 to $300. Overall, drivers can expect to pay between $350 and $900 to resolve this issue. It's important to note that these are rough estimates, and actual costs may vary based on factors such as location, vehicle make and model, and the expertise of the auto repair shop.
